2014 Gulfi Etna Reseca

Thursday, January 30, 2020 - This wine hits the mouth with a bang of cheerful, delicious red berry fruit. It turns me off immediately. I like brooding, serious wines. I'm reminded of a line from the Mary Tyler Moore Show: "You know what? You've got spunk! ... I hate spunk!"

But by no means does this wine lack complexity. The wine's gamey aromas are as strong as you'd find in mourvèdre, and the wine is well seasoned with cinnamon, sage, and ash. I also notice sliced peach in the taste profile.

The wine's mouthfeel is unique. At first, it seems lightweight, but after you swallow, you realize the tannins are mouth-puckering and the acidity is intense. The finish is remarkably strong and leaves no room for doubt that this is a serious wine.

The more I drink this wine, the more profound it seems. Wow! I really like this Sicilian producer. Gulfi, a name to remember.

I have no reason to believe this won't age well, but I also have no reason to recommend waiting to drink it.
